    							Page Setup tab DescriptionThe  Page Setup  tab allows you to determine how a document is to be arranged on the paper. Also, this tab
    allows you to set the number of copies and the order of printing. If the application which created the
    document has a similar function, set them with the application.
    Settings Preview The paper illustration shows how the original will be laid out on a sheet of paper.
    You can check an overall image of the layout.
    Page Size Selects a page size.
    Ensure that you select the same page size as you selected within the application.
    If you select  Custom..., the 
    Custom Paper Size dialog box  opens and allows you to specify any
    vertical and horizontal dimensions for the paper size.
    Orientation Selects the printing orientation.
    If the application used to create your document has a similar function, select the same orientation that
    you selected in that application.
    Portrait Prints the document so that its top and bottom positions are unchanged relative to the paper feed
    direction. This is the default setting.
    Landscape Prints the document by rotating it 90 degrees relative to the paper feed direction.
    You can change the rotation direction by going to the  Maintenance tab, opening the  Custom
    Settings  dialog box, and then using  Rotate 90 degrees left when orientation is [Landscape@
    check box.
    To rotate the document 90 degrees to the left when printing, select the  Rotate 90 degrees left
    when orientation is [Landscape@  check box.

    							Rotate 180 degreesPrints the document by rotating it 180 degrees against the paper feed direction.
    The width of print area and the amount of extension that are configured in other application software will
    be reversed vertically and horizontally.
    Printer Paper Size Selects the size of paper actually loaded into the printer.
    The default setting is  Same as Page Size to perform normal-sized printing.
    You can select a printer paper size when you select  Fit-to-Page, Scaled , Page Layout , Tiling/Poster ,
    or  Booklet  for Page Layout .
    If you select a paper size that is smaller than the  Page Size, the document size will be reduced. If you
    select a paper size that is larger, the document size will be enlarged.
    Also if you select  Custom..., the 
    Custom Paper Size dialog box  opens and allows you to specify any
    vertical and horizontal dimensions for the paper size.
    Page Layout Selects the size of the document you want to print and the type of printing.Normal-size This is the normal printing method. Select this when you do not specify any page layout.
    Automatically reduce large document that the printer cannot output If the printer cannot print the paper size of a document, the printer can automatically reduce
    the size when it prints the document.
    Check this check box to reduce the size when printing the document.
    Borderless Chooses whether you are printing on a full page without any page margins or printing with page
    margins.
    In borderless printing, originals are enlarged to extend slightly off the paper. Thus, printing can be
    performed without any margins (border).
    Use  Amount of Extension  to adjust how much of the document extends off the paper during
    borderless printing.
    Amount of Extension Adjusts how much of the document extends off the paper during borderless printing.
    Moving the slider to the right increases the amount of extension and allows you to perform
    borderless printing with no problems.
    Moving the slider to the left reduces the amount of extension and expands the range of the document to print.
    Fit-to-Page This function enables you to automatically enlarge or reduce documents to fit to the paper size
    loaded in the printer without changing the paper size you specified in your application software.
    Scaled Documents can be enlarged or reduced to be printed.Specify the size in  Printer Paper Size , or enter the scaling ratio in the  Scaling box.
    Scaling Specifies an enlargement or reduction ratio for the document you want to print.
    Page Layout Multiple pages of document can be printed on one sheet of paper.Specify... Opens the 
    Page Layout Printing dialog box .
    Click this button to set details on page layout printing.
    493 
    						
    							Tiling/PosterThis function enables you to enlarge the image data and divide the enlarged data into severalpages to be printed. You can also glue together these sheets of paper to create large printed
    matter, such as a poster.
    Specify... Opens the 
    Tiling/Poster Printing dialog box .
    Click this button to set details on tiling/poster printing.
    Booklet The booklet printing function allows you to print data for a booklet. Data is printed on both sides of
    the paper. This type of printing ensures that pages can be collated properly, in page number order,
    when the printed sheets are folded and stapled at the center.
    Specify... Opens the 
    Booklet Printing dialog box .
    Click this button to set details on booklet printing.
    Duplex Printing Selects whether to print the document automatically on both sides or one side of a sheet of paper.
    Check this check box to print the document on both sides.
    This function can be used only when  Plain Paper is selected for  Media Type and one of Normal-size ,
    Fit-to-Page , Scaled , or Page Layout  is selected.
    Automatic Selects whether duplex printing is to be performed automatically or manually.
    This check box will be enabled if  Booklet is selected from the  Page Layout list or the Duplex
    Printing  check box is checked.
    To perform duplex printing automatically, check this check box.
    To perform duplex printing manually, uncheck this check box.
    Print Area Setup... Opens the 
    Print Area Setup dialog box  in which you can configure the print area for automatic
    duplex printing.
    This button will be enabled if automatic duplex printing is set when  Borderless is not selected.
    Stapling Side Selects the stapling margin position.
    The printer analyzes the  Orientation and Page Layout  settings, and automatically selects the best
    stapling margin position. Check  Stapling Side, and select from the list to change it.
    Specify Margin... Opens the 
    Specify Margin dialog box .
    You can specify the width of the margin.
    Copies Specifies the number of copies you want to print. You can specify a value from 1 to 999.

    Tiling/Poster Printing dialog box
    This dialog box allows you to select the size of the image to be printed. You can also make settings for cut
    lines and paste markers which are convenient for pasting together the pages into a poster.
    The settings specified in this dialog box can be confirmed in the settings preview on the printer driver.
    Preview Icon Shows the settings of the  Tiling/Poster Printing dialog box.
    You can check what the print result will look like.
    Image Divisions Select the number of divisions (vertical x horizontal).
    As the number of divisions increases, the number of sheets used for printing increases. If you are pasting pages together to create a poster, increasing the number of divisions allows you to create a
    larger poster.
    Print "Cut/Paste" in margins Specifies whether to print the words "Cut" and "Paste" in the margins. These words serve as
    guidelines for pasting together the pages into a poster.
    Check this check box to print the words.

    Print Area Setup dialog box When you perform duplex printing, the print area of the document becomes slightly narrower than usual.
    Therefore when a document that has small margins is printed, the document may not fit on one page.
    This dialog box allows you to set whether the page is to be reduced when printed so that the document
    fits in one page.
    Use normal-size printing Prints the document pages without reducing them. This is the default setting.
    Use reduced printing Slightly reduces each document page so that it fits on one sheet of paper during printing.
    Select this setting when using automatic duplex printing to print a document with small margins.
    Specify Margin dialog box This dialog box allows you to specify the margin width for the side to be stapled. If a document does not fit
    on one page, the document is reduced when printed.
    Margin Specifies the width of the stapling margin.
    The width of the side specified by  Stapling Side becomes the stapling margin.
    Print Options dialog box Makes changes to print data that is sent to the printer.
    Depending on the type of printer driver you are using and the environment, this function may not be
    available.
    Disable ICM required from the application software Disables the ICM function required from the application software.When an application software uses Windows ICM to print data, unexpected colors may be produced
    or the printing speed may decrease. If these problems occur, checking this check box may resolve
    the problems.
